Abstract
The article reports on how the Austrian National Library in Vienna, Austria is working on converting historical documents into digital documents, so that they can be published on the internet. The project is focusing on the daily newspapers that were published in the constituent lands of the Austrian Empire during the reign of the House of Habsburg, an Austrian royal ruling family, and is being financed by the ERSTE Stiftung, a foundation of the Erste Bank financial institution.

Abstract
Der Beitrag legt erste Ergebnisse des Forschungsprojekts 'Audienzen bei Mussolini' vor. Im Anschluss an eine Beschreibung der benutzten Quellen, die sich im Archivio Centrale dello Stato und im Archivio Storico Diplomatico del Ministero degli Aff ari Esteri befi nden, wird die aus dem Projekt hervorgegangene Datenbank kurz vorgestellt. Darüber hinaus wird Mussolinis Arbeitsweise in ihrem Entwicklungsverlauf skizziert. The text presents the initial results of the research project 'Mussolini's audiences'. The paper contains an analysis of the sources used, from the Archivio Centrale dello Stato and the Archivio Storico Diplomatico del Ministero degli Aff ari Esteri, as well as a short description of the database produced after this research. There are also some brief remarks on Mussolini's working method in its historical development. [ABSTRACT FROM AUTHOR]

Abstract
The article offers information on ".hist2011 - Geschichte im digitalen Wandel," a conference that focused on the use of digital media in historical studies that took place in Berlin, Germany from September 14-15, 2011. Papers presented at the conference discussed topics such as digital libraries with historical sources on World War I, how German libraries are using bibliographic data for shared cataloging, and why certain standards need to be created for historical research data.
The article offers information on "Methoden, Inhalte und Techniken im Umgang mit Streitgeschichte," a conference that focused on various methods of teaching and studying the history of conflicts and wars. It took place in Lutherstadt Wittenberg, Germany from August 4-7, 2011. Papers presented at the conference discussed topics such as audio-visual methods for teaching history, information on the internet that is a useful historical source, and how to make learning history more interesting.
